67-year-old man, Hadi Usman has invented a cooking stove that uses water and air pressure to generate fire.
Usman, an electronic technician, based in Jekadafari, Gombe State said he invented the stove so as to subsidize the cost of using kerosene and gas.
Usman has been contacted by the US, Germany and other local institutions seeking to do mass production of the water-powered cooking stove.
Remarkably, the 67-year-old Nigerian technician has been inventing products since 1970s and 80s.
Usman stated in a TV documentary monitored by Kasatintin News that ‘On 23rd January 1980, GASKIYA TA FI KWABO, a vernacular tabloid published by the defunct Nigerian Newspaper reported how I assembled a radio transmitter and operated a community radio station in Gombe metropolis. I have a copy here.
‘Since the broadcast of my latest invention by Wonderland TV, I have received over 500 phone calls over the project.
‘I wish relevant institutions and bodies can support towards patenting the project for mass production to at least help the without buying kerosene or gas to cook their food by using water’.
The Gombe State University, the Ministry of Science, Technology and Innovation and the Northeast Development Commission (NEDC) have promised to support the inventor.
